Event Description
This class will give you an electrical and new perspective on the Body/Mind. In the first part of this class, you will learn the very basics on how to listen into the body with your hands, to perceive lesion chains or lines of tension, which actually create the pain we feel in our bodies. The second part of this class, you will learn to palpate and “hear” the subtle electrical signals conducted from the brain (which is your hard drive), to the individual organs in the body, thus, helping to increase, re synchronize, and, reconnect any signals that may have been lost, aberrant or disconnected. In this advanced class, learn techniques which will: · Improve your assessment & assisting skills. · Enhance your hands’ ability to listen with more specificity. · Learn how to follow the fascial lines of tension which create pain. · Explore ways to create more ease based on your findings and Advance your career with these advanced techniques!

About the Instructor
Since 1989, I have been doing bodywork as a practitioner and and began teaching in 2015.
I have a deep passion to assist and teach. After I research and write my courses, they are approved by NCBTMB. Since 2015, my classes have touched many students and brought forth information, techniques, and skills that they can easily integrate into their current practices. As an approved instructor for NCBTMB, I teach Intro to Cranial Sacral Therapy at The Sedona School of Massage.
I am a Registered Assoc. Instructor of Ortho-Bionomy® Certified Cranial Sacral Therapist as well as a graduate of both the Upledger and Barral Institutes.
I am a proud member of The International Alliance of Healthcare Providers & International Society of Ortho-Bionomy.
